The current size and growth rate of the core BGP route table is important to both network operators and researchers, as it shows the impact of network engineering techniques on the limited resources available inside routers in the Internet core. Figure 2 – IPv4 routing table 2019-2020, as seen by Route Views and RIS Peers This illustrates an important principle in BGP, that there is no single authoritative view of the Internet’s inter-domain routing table – all views are in fact relative to the perspective of each BGP speaker. Because address allocation in the internet isn't as hierarchical as it is in the telephone dialing plan, most of the routers in service providers' core networks need to exchange information about several hundred thousand IP prefixes.
